    I have a tip Jarno. Don't start with the 512px icon (or 1024px) and then scale down. Start with the 114px (or 144px if it's for the iPad) and get it looking pixel perfect on the device first. Then design the others to scale. Reason being is that the device icons are what people are going to see day in and day out when they install your app.

    Yes the high res icons market really well on Dribbble but their profile is severally limited. The device icon should never be an afterthought. Because at the end of day, that's all that matters.

    Give Xscope a try. It mirrors your Macs display on your iDevice and is the best I've used in the field.
